Скачать бесплатно студент МЭИ, ИЭТЭ (ИЭТ), Информатика, Экзамен, 1 курс, 1 семестр, *.docx

Ответы (2022) халява проверен

ВУЗ: МЭИ (Московский энергетический институт)
Факультет: ИЭТЭ (ИЭТ) (Институт электротехники и электрификации)
Предмет: Информатика
Тип документа: Экзамен
Формат файла: .docx
Размер: 34.896 Мб

Добавлен: 20.02.2022 00:40:40

ТЕОРЕТИЧЕСКИЕ ОТВЕТЫ К ЭКЗАМЕНУ
ПО ДИСЦИПЛИНЕ «ИНФОРМАТИКА»
ИЭТЭ 1-й курс

Базовые принцип работы компьютера (ЭВМ). Архитектура Фон Неймана.
Основные блоки ЭВМ, их назначение.
Состав системы программирования. Назначение транслятора.
Этапы решения задачи на компьютере, их содержание.
Понятие алгоритма. Язык блок-схем.
Базовые управляющие структуры алгоритма.
Внешняя спецификация программы. Основные разделы спецификации.
Структура программы на языке С++, назначение препроцессора.
Типы данных в языке C++ и их основные характеристики
Константы в языке C++. Примеры записи констант разных типов.
Переменные в языке C++. Способы их описания. Примеры.
Арифметические выражения в языке С++, операции, стандартные функции, примеры.
Логические выражения в языке С++. Логические переменные, операции. Примеры.
Операторы ввода/вывода в языке С++.
Оператор разветвления в языке С++.
Оператор цикла for в языке С++.
Оператор цикла while в языке С++, цикл с предусловием и постусловием.
Метод флажка при структурировании алгоритмов.
Представления массивов в памяти ЭВМ. Описание массива и форма обращения к его элементам (на языке блок-схем, на языке С++).
Объявление массивов на С++ (с использованием констант и без их использования).
Одномерные массивы в языке C++. Средства описания и обработки статических массивов. Примеры.
Двумерные массивы в языке C++. Средства описания и обработки статических массивов. Примеры.
Двумерные массивы. Работа с квадратными массивами. Обработка частей массива относительно главной и побочной диагоналей.
Назначение и структура функций в языке С++.
Локальные и глобальные переменные в языке С++.
Формальные и фактические параметры-переменные, передача по значению и по ссылке. Правила установления соответствия между формальными и фактическим параметрами
Использование одномерного массива в качестве формального/фактического параметра.
Использование двумерного массива (матрицы) в качестве формального/фактического параметра.
Объявление одно- и двумерных динамических массивов.
Использование динамических массивов в качестве формальных/фактических параметров функции.
Понятие структурного программирования. Базис Дейкстры, Базис Вирта.
Принципы структурного программирования.
Метод нисходящего проектирования алгоритма и программы.
Тестирование и отладка программ. Назначение, основные понятия.
Назначение тестирования. Виды тестирования программ.
Понятие тестирования. Этапы тестирования программ.
Тестирование сложной программы, построенной методом функциональной декомпозиции (подходы к тестированию)
Типовые алгоритмы для одномерных массивов (поиск экстремума, среднего арифметического, суммы и произведения элементов, сортировка одномерных массивов).
Типовые алгоритмы для двумерных массивов (поиск экстремума, среднего арифметического, суммы и произведения элементов, количества элементов, удовлетворяющих условию, работа со строками и столбцами).



Скачай этот файл прямо сейчас!

Зарегистрируйтесь и узнайте обо всех возможностях: